Directions
101 North to San Francisco. Follow signs to Oakland Bay Bridge I-80 East. Take the 4th St. Exit. Go straight to 3rd St. and turn left. Follow to Market and crossover; changes to Kearny St. The Hilton is seven blocks down on right side of street.
